    Applicant: ST-ERICSSON SA

    Abstract: There is described a method for establishing an NFC connection between a subscriber identity module (SIM) and an NFC device (RDR). The subscriber identity module (SIM) is connected to a telecommunications system (CELL_P) through contacts (VCC, RST, CLK, D+, GND, SWP, IO, D−) of the telecommunications system (CELL_P). The telecommunications system (CELL_P) comprises a chipset (CHP) and an NFC circuit (NFCC). The method comprises measuring the level of charge of a battery (BATT) powering the telecommunications system (CELL_P) with a battery gauge. Based on the measurement, the method selects the source for supplying power to the subscriber identity module (SIM) and configures the wiring of the subscriber identity module (SIM). The disclosure also relates, in particular, to a telecommunications system, to a computer program, and to a storage medium.
